Output 7562a869116754b3cbb53f1a57f61ab85ea8390190f3e6cea15e19ae52e0afe6:0

value
2530000
script pubkey
OP_0 OP_PUSHBYTES_20 bdffeda64afc659017edc2fecd3edc9b75ffa1fe
address
bc1qhhl7mfj2l3jeq9ldctlv60kund6llg07ma6phx
transaction
7562a869116754b3cbb53f1a57f61ab85ea8390190f3e6cea15e19ae52e0afe6
confirmations
61626
spent
true